Question Tire Air Pressure

My swamp fox tires, 22", say max pressure is 7 psi. Checked them for the first time over the weekend and they are all at 11-12. Am I missing something?

Default Re: Tire Air Pressure

You're missing a more comfortable ride. Drop the pressure, the ride will improve and so will your traction. I have those same tires and they ride like bricks unless I have 5-7 psi in them.

Default Re: Tire Air Pressure

they were air up that much to help seat bead and to keep from flat spotting while cart sits.

lower them to 5 or so and you will be good to go.
